The story of Lloyd Robbins began in 1894 in Chadron, Dawes, Nebraska. In 1900, Lloyd Robbins resided in Old '49 & Table Precincts, Dawes, Nebraska. In 1910, Lloyd Robbins resided in Table, Dawes, Nebraska. Lloyd Robbins married Delinda Pearl Spracklen, and had children including Evyline Robbins, Mabel Robbins, Ruth Robbins, Glayds Robbins, Richard Robbins, Donald Archie Robbins. Lloyd Robbins passed away in 1967 in Hay Springs, Sheridan, Nebraska.
